Tag: spot
VPeepz wins The Duels to clinch spot in next round of World of Dance...
VPeepz, the Philippines' dance crew competing at Hollywood's World of Dance (WOD), has secured a spot in the next round after winning their dance duel.
The junior dance group, passing the Qualifiers in the season...